1. Adobe Animate

Adobe Animate, formerly known as Flash, is a popular choice among animators for its versatile features and user-friendly interface. This software is ideal for creating interactive animations, web content, and mobile games. With support for vector-based animations and a wide range of tools for drawing, painting, and animating, Adobe Animate offers endless possibilities for creative expression. Additionally, it has integration with other Adobe Creative Cloud applications, making it easy to collaborate on projects and export assets for multiple platforms.

2. Toon Boom Harmony

Toon Boom Harmony is a professional-grade animation software used by top studios and animators around the world. It offers a wide range of features for 2D and 3D animation, including powerful rigging tools, frame-by-frame animation, and advanced compositing capabilities. With its flexible workflow and support for traditional and cut-out animation techniques, Toon Boom Harmony is a versatile tool that can handle complex projects with ease. Whether you are working on a short film, TV series, or commercial, this software has everything you need to bring your vision to life.

3. Blender

Blender is a free and open-source 3D animation software that offers a comprehensive suite of tools for modeling, rigging, animation, rendering, and compositing. With its powerful and flexible features, Blender is a favorite among independent animators and hobbyists looking to create high-quality 3D animations on a budget. The software also has a vibrant community of users who contribute to its development and provide support through forums and tutorials. Whether you are a beginner or an experienced animator, Blender has something to offer for everyone.

4. Autodesk Maya

Autodesk Maya is a leading 3D animation software used by professionals in the film, television, and game industries. It offers a wide range of features for modeling, rigging, animation, and rendering, making it a versatile tool for creating stunning visual effects and character animations. With its robust dynamics and simulation capabilities, Autodesk Maya is a favorite for complex projects that require realistic physics and fluid simulations. The software also has a customizable interface and extensive support for plugins, allowing users to tailor their workflow to their specific needs.

5. Cinema 4D

Cinema 4D is a powerful 3D animation software designed for motion graphics, visual effects, and product visualization. With its intuitive interface and user-friendly tools, Cinema 4D is ideal for artists and designers looking to create stunning animations without a steep learning curve. The software offers a wide range of features for modeling, lighting, texturing, and animation, as well as support for third-party render engines such as Octane and Redshift. Whether you are working on a logo animation, architectural visualization, or character design, Cinema 4D has the tools you need to bring your ideas to life.
